Chlorine for Pools

Chlorine is a vital chemical used in pools to ensure the water remains clear and free from harmful bacteria and viruses. Let’s delve into the importance of chlorine and how to use it effectively.

  1. Importance of chlorine in pool sanitization

Chlorine is a powerful disinfectant. It works by breaking down and eliminating the harmful microorganisms in the water that can cause health problems such as ear infections, athlete’s foot, and even more serious diseases. It’s the chlorine that gives pools their distinctive ‘clean’ smell and clear appearance. Without it, pools can quickly become a breeding ground for bacteria and algae.

  1. How to use chlorine effectively

Using chlorine effectively is a balance. Too little, and your pool can become unsanitary. Too much, and the water can irritate skin and eyes. Here’s a simple guide:

  1. Test the water: Before you add chlorine, test the water to determine the current chlorine level. You can use a pool testing kit for this.
  2. Determine the right amount: The ideal chlorine level for most pools is between 1.0 and 3.0 parts per million (ppm). If your test shows a lower level, you’ll need to add more chlorine.
  3. Add the chlorine: You can add chlorine to your pool in a few ways, including using tablets, liquid chlorine, or a chlorine feeder. Always follow the manufacturer’s instructions.
  4. Re-test the water: After adding chlorine, wait at least a few hours, then re-test the water to ensure the chlorine level is correct.

Remember, maintaining the right chlorine level is a continuous process. Regular testing and adjustment are key to keeping your pool safe and sparkling clean.

Pool pH Levels

Understanding and maintaining the correct pH levels in your pool is crucial for ensuring the water is clean and safe. Let’s dive into the details.

  1. Understanding the Concept of pH Levels in Pools

The term ‘pH’ refers to the level of acidity or alkalinity in your pool water. It is measured on a scale from 0 to 14, with 7 being neutral. Anything below 7 indicates acidic water, while anything above 7 shows that the water is alkaline.

Why does this matter? Well, the pH level of your pool water can affect both the efficiency of your pool chemicals and the comfort of swimmers. If the pH level is too high or too low, it can cause skin and eye irritation, and even damage your pool equipment.

  1. How to Maintain Optimal pH Levels

Maintaining the right pH level in your pool is a balancing act. The ideal pH level for most pools is between 7.2 and 7.6. This range ensures that your pool chemicals work effectively and that the water is comfortable for swimmers.

So, how do you maintain this balance? Regular testing is key. You can use a pool testing kit to check your pool’s pH level. If the pH is too high, you can add a pH reducer, such as sodium bisulfate. If it’s too low, a pH increaser, like sodium carbonate, can help.

Remember, adjusting the pH level of your pool is not a one-time task. It’s something you need to monitor and adjust regularly to keep your pool water clean and safe.

pH Level Condition Impact Solution
Below 7.2 Too Acidic Can cause skin and eye irritation and damage pool equipment Add a pH increaser
7.2 – 7.6 Ideal Ensures effective chemical use and comfortable swimming conditions Maintain this level
Above 7.6 Too Alkaline Can cause cloudy water and reduce the effectiveness of chlorine Add a pH reducer

Pool Algae Control

Keeping your pool clean and clear involves more than just balancing the water and adding chlorine. One of the most common problems pool owners face is the growth of algae. Let’s dive into the importance of controlling algae growth and the effective pool cleaning chemicals for algae control.

  1. Importance of Controlling Algae Growth

Algae are tiny plant-like organisms that thrive in warm, sunny conditions. If left unchecked, they can quickly turn your pool water green, slimy, and uninviting. Not only does algae make your pool look unattractive, but it can also clog your pool’s filter system and create an unhealthy swimming environment.

Moreover, algae can make pool surfaces slippery, increasing the risk of accidents. Therefore, controlling algae growth is not just about maintaining the aesthetic appeal of your pool, but also about ensuring the safety and health of those who use it.

  1. Effective Pool Cleaning Chemicals for Algae Control

There are several chemicals available on the market that can effectively control and prevent algae growth in your pool. Here are a few:

Chemical Description
Chlorine Chlorine is a powerful sanitizer that kills algae and other microorganisms in pool water. It’s available in various forms, including tablets, liquid, and granules.
Algaecides Algaecides are specifically designed to kill and prevent algae. They are usually used in conjunction with chlorine for maximum effectiveness.
Bromine Bromine is an alternative to chlorine. It’s more stable at higher temperatures and is often used in hot tubs and spas, but it can also be effective in pools.

Remember, the key to effective algae control is regular pool maintenance. Test your pool water regularly, keep your pool’s chemical levels balanced, and clean your pool and filter system regularly. With these steps, you can enjoy a clean, clear, and algae-free pool.

Understanding Pool Water Balance

When it comes to maintaining a swimming pool, understanding the concept of pool water balance is crucial. But what does it mean, and why is it so important? Let’s dive in and find out.

    • What is pool water balance?

Pool water balance refers to the chemical balance in your swimming pool water. It’s all about maintaining the right levels of pH, alkalinity, and calcium hardness. When these three elements are in harmony, we say the pool water is ‘balanced’.

The pH level measures how acidic or basic the water is on a scale from 0 to 14. A pH of 7 is neutral, below 7 is acidic, and above 7 is basic. The ideal pH for pool water is slightly basic, between 7.2 and 7.6.

Alkalinity is a measure of the water’s ability to neutralize acids. It acts as a pH buffer, preventing sudden pH swings. The ideal range for alkalinity in pool water is between 80 and 120 parts per million (ppm).

Calcium hardness refers to the amount of calcium in the water. Too little calcium can cause the water to become corrosive, while too much can lead to scale formation. The ideal range for calcium hardness in pool water is between 200 and 400 ppm.

    • Why is it important in swimming pool maintenance?

Maintaining a balanced pool water is important for several reasons. First, it ensures the comfort and safety of swimmers. Balanced water won’t irritate the skin or eyes and will make the water feel more pleasant to swim in.

Second, it helps protect your pool equipment. Unbalanced water can be corrosive, causing damage to the pool surfaces, equipment, and plumbing. It can also lead to scale formation, which can clog your filter and reduce the efficiency of your pool heater.

Finally, balanced water ensures the effectiveness of your pool chemicals. For example, chlorine, the most common pool sanitizer, works best at a pH level of around 7.5. If the water is too acidic or too basic, the chlorine won’t be as effective at killing bacteria and algae.
